win10 VirtualBox Ubuntu16.04 环境下配置ssh,与win10中SecurCRT建立远程控制(ssh安装,配置,开启)

https://jingyan.baidu.com/article/9c69d48fb9fd7b13c8024e6b.html

1,ssh安装

ssh是一种安全协议,主要用于给远程登录会话数据进行加密,保证数据传输的安全,现在介绍一下如何在Ubuntu 14.04上安装和配置ssh

  1. 更新源列表

    打开"终端窗口",输入"sudo apt-get update"-->回车-->"输入当前登录用户的管理员密码"-->回车,就可以了。

  2.  

    win10 VirtualBox Ubuntu16.04 环境下配置ssh,与win10中SecurCRT建立远程控制(ssh安装,配置,开启)

    win10 VirtualBox Ubuntu16.04 环境下配置ssh,与win10中SecurCRT建立远程控制(ssh安装,配置,开启)

     

  3. 安装ssh

    打开"终端窗口",输入"sudo apt-get install openssh-server"-->回车-->输入"y"-->回车-->安装完成。

  4.  

    win10 VirtualBox Ubuntu16.04 环境下配置ssh,与win10中SecurCRT建立远程控制(ssh安装,配置,开启)

  5.  

    win10 VirtualBox Ubuntu16.04 环境下配置ssh,与win10中SecurCRT建立远程控制(ssh安装,配置,开启)

  6.  

    win10 VirtualBox Ubuntu16.04 环境下配置ssh,与win10中SecurCRT建立远程控制(ssh安装,配置,开启)

    win10 VirtualBox Ubuntu16.04 环境下配置ssh,与win10中SecurCRT建立远程控制(ssh安装,配置,开启)

     

    win10 VirtualBox Ubuntu16.04 环境下配置ssh,与win10中SecurCRT建立远程控制(ssh安装,配置,开启)

  7. 查看ssh服务是否启动

    打开"终端窗口",输入"sudo ps -e |grep ssh"-->回车-->有sshd,说明ssh服务已经启动,如果没有启动,输入"sudo service ssh start"-->回车-->ssh服务就会启动。

  8.  

    win10 VirtualBox Ubuntu16.04 环境下配置ssh,与win10中SecurCRT建立远程控制(ssh安装,配置,开启)

    win10 VirtualBox Ubuntu16.04 环境下配置ssh,与win10中SecurCRT建立远程控制(ssh安装,配置,开启)

    win10 VirtualBox Ubuntu16.04 环境下配置ssh,与win10中SecurCRT建立远程控制(ssh安装,配置,开启)

    win10 VirtualBox Ubuntu16.04 环境下配置ssh,与win10中SecurCRT建立远程控制(ssh安装,配置,开启)

  9. 使用gedit修改配置文件"/etc/ssh/sshd_config"

    打开"终端窗口",输入"sudo gedit /etc/ssh/sshd_config"-->回车-->把配置文件中的"PermitRootLogin without-password"加一个"#"号,把它注释掉-->再增加一句"PermitRootLogin yes"-->保存,修改成功。

  10.  

    win10 VirtualBox Ubuntu16.04 环境下配置ssh,与win10中SecurCRT建立远程控制(ssh安装,配置,开启)

    win10 VirtualBox Ubuntu16.04 环境下配置ssh,与win10中SecurCRT建立远程控制(ssh安装,配置,开启)

    win10 VirtualBox Ubuntu16.04 环境下配置ssh,与win10中SecurCRT建立远程控制(ssh安装,配置,开启)

     

    win10 VirtualBox Ubuntu16.04 环境下配置ssh,与win10中SecurCRT建立远程控制(ssh安装,配置,开启)

    win10 VirtualBox Ubuntu16.04 环境下配置ssh,与win10中SecurCRT建立远程控制(ssh安装,配置,开启)

    win10 VirtualBox Ubuntu16.04 环境下配置ssh,与win10中SecurCRT建立远程控制(ssh安装,配置,开启)

  11. 查看Ubuntu 14.04的IP地址

    打开"终端窗口",输入"sudo ifconfig"-->回车-->就可以查看到IP地址。

  12.  

    win10 VirtualBox Ubuntu16.04 环境下配置ssh,与win10中SecurCRT建立远程控制(ssh安装,配置,开启)

    win10 VirtualBox Ubuntu16.04 环境下配置ssh,与win10中SecurCRT建立远程控制(ssh安装,配置,开启)

    win10 VirtualBox Ubuntu16.04 环境下配置ssh,与win10中SecurCRT建立远程控制(ssh安装,配置,开启)

    win10 VirtualBox Ubuntu16.04 环境下配置ssh,与win10中SecurCRT建立远程控制(ssh安装,配置,开启)

二,SecureCRT 连接ubuntu操作系统(解决Ubuntu**交换失败的问题

原文:https://blog.csdn.net/z_johnny/article/details/54409868

在用SecureCRT连接ubuntu时出现了问题,借助此文解决了,部分进行了修改,谢谢该博主

 

使用终端软件SecureCRT 去连接Linux操作系统(该SecureCRT服务走端口22,协议是ssh(类似apache走http协议,端口80)),SSH 为 Secure Shell 的缩写。

具体操作如下:

(1)首先得下载SecureCRT这个软件。

 (2)下载好了后,打开这个软件,会弹出下面的窗口

win10 VirtualBox Ubuntu16.04 环境下配置ssh,与win10中SecurCRT建立远程控制(ssh安装,配置,开启)

点击连接,发现连接失败:

win10 VirtualBox Ubuntu16.04 环境下配置ssh,与win10中SecurCRT建立远程控制(ssh安装,配置,开启)

这是因为我们的虚拟机的ssh服务没有开启。

解决办法:先在管理员模式下运行apt-get install openssh-server openssh-client

win10 VirtualBox Ubuntu16.04 环境下配置ssh,与win10中SecurCRT建立远程控制(ssh安装,配置,开启)

然后再一次运行apt-get install openssh-server openssh-client,系统会检查版本及更新包的情况。

win10 VirtualBox Ubuntu16.04 环境下配置ssh,与win10中SecurCRT建立远程控制(ssh安装,配置,开启)

然后我们打开配置文件进行编辑:

win10 VirtualBox Ubuntu16.04 环境下配置ssh,与win10中SecurCRT建立远程控制(ssh安装,配置,开启)

如下图操作:去掉前面的注释符,使用22端口。

win10 VirtualBox Ubuntu16.04 环境下配置ssh,与win10中SecurCRT建立远程控制(ssh安装,配置,开启)

再次打开该配置文件,然后再去掉下面两行的注释符,开启**认证。

win10 VirtualBox Ubuntu16.04 环境下配置ssh,与win10中SecurCRT建立远程控制(ssh安装,配置,开启)

可能会复制不了,我们可以使用cat查看,在命令窗口里复制

win10 VirtualBox Ubuntu16.04 环境下配置ssh,与win10中SecurCRT建立远程控制(ssh安装,配置,开启)

如下图,点击copy,复制成功

win10 VirtualBox Ubuntu16.04 环境下配置ssh,与win10中SecurCRT建立远程控制(ssh安装,配置,开启)

然后使用vi /etc/ssh/sshd_config打开并修改服务器端的配置文件,之前修改的是客户端的。(带d的就是服务器端的)

win10 VirtualBox Ubuntu16.04 环境下配置ssh,与win10中SecurCRT建立远程控制(ssh安装,配置,开启)

然后使用reboot命令重启虚拟机,重启后启用ssh服务:

win10 VirtualBox Ubuntu16.04 环境下配置ssh,与win10中SecurCRT建立远程控制(ssh安装,配置,开启)

这个时候,我们就可以成功连接了。

win10 VirtualBox Ubuntu16.04 环境下配置ssh,与win10中SecurCRT建立远程控制(ssh安装,配置,开启)

如下图:连接成功,成功搞定。

win10 VirtualBox Ubuntu16.04 环境下配置ssh,与win10中SecurCRT建立远程控制(ssh安装,配置,开启)